... 1 Even though bridge and pavement conditions receive much of the media attention and legislative directives for state departments of transportation (DOTs) , the value and performance of other assets also are important to the effective operation of the transportation system throughout its life-cycle.

... 2 Geotechnical Asset Management for Transportation Agencies, Volume 1: Research Overview the GAM Implementation Manual and the Gam Planner tool can enable an agency to implement a risk-based asset management program quickly and without requiring significant start-up costs or efforts. Once asset management has started, evidence from across the asset management spectrum indicates that a program will mature through justified process improvements that support ROI.
